grandmotherless

English

Etymology

From Middle English grauntmoderles, equivalent to grandmother + -less.

Adjective

grandmotherless (not comparable)

  1. Without a grandmother.
    • 2006, Kari Cornell, Hooked: A Crocheter's Stash of Wit and Wisdom
      But I grew up grandmotherless, and the other women in the family used their creativity in different ways.
